Clinical Features Associated With Fatigue in People With Fibrotic Interstitial Lung Disease: Cross-Sectional Study

Fatigue in fibrosing interstitial lung diseases (fILD) is linked to breathlessness and reduced physical activity, not oxygen levels. Understanding these factors can improve quality of life for fILD patients.

Background:
- Fatigue significantly impairs quality of life in patients with fibrosing interstitial lung diseases (fILD).
- The contribution of oxyhaemoglobin desaturation to fatigue in fILD is not well understood, unlike in chronic obstructive pulmonary disease.
- This study investigated the relationship between fatigue and various clinical factors in fILD.
Purpose of the Study:
- To determine the association between fatigue and clinical features in patients with stable fILD.
- To investigate the role of oxyhaemoglobin desaturation in contributing to fatigue in fILD.
- To identify key factors influencing fatigue severity in fILD.
Main Methods:
- 116 participants with stable fILD and exertional desaturation were included.
- Fatigue Severity Scale (FSS) assessed fatigue; independent variables included age, BMI, FVC%, Dyspnoea-12 score, daily steps, nadir SpO2, corticosteroid use, and obstructive sleep apnea.
- Univariate and multivariate regression analyses were performed to identify associations.
Main Results:
- 62% of participants reported substantial fatigue (FSS ≥ 36).
- No significant relationship was found between fatigue (FSS) and nadir SpO2 during the 6-minute walk test or daily life.
- Higher fatigue scores correlated with increased breathlessness (Dyspnoea-12) and decreased daily physical activity (steps).
Conclusions:
- Fatigue in fILD is primarily associated with breathlessness and reduced physical activity.
- Exertional oxyhaemoglobin desaturation does not appear to be a significant contributor to fatigue in this patient group.
- Findings suggest focusing on managing dyspnea and promoting physical activity to alleviate fatigue in fILD.
